How can you survey more than 100 oncogenes and tumor suppressor genes in your cancersamples?

The newly developed Human Comprehensive Cancer Panel allows you to enrich genes and construct libraries for NGS analysis of hundreds of genes most commonly mutated in cancer, covering oncogenes, tumor suppressor genes, genes involved in angiogenesis, apoptosis, DNA damage and repair, epigenetics, immune responses, etc. The system provides you with a complete Sample to Insight solution and a simple, streamlined workflow for routine known and novel cancer mutation detection on any NGS platform from Illumina and Ion Torrent.
